Sticker System

Wait, we can all agree that all  18 and up US citizens are flocking to the polling station and submitting their vote SO THEY CAN GET A STICKER, RIGHT? But at least it’s motivating people to pay attention, to engage, to vote. BUT ALSO HERE’S A PICTURE OF ME WITH MY STICKER.

Leave a Reply